ホームページ  >  記事  >  ウェブフロントエンド  >  React Query データベース プラグイン: コンテナ化テクノロジーとの緊密な統合

React Query データベース プラグイン: コンテナ化テクノロジーとの緊密な統合

WBOY
WBOYオリジナル
2023-09-26 12:00:441081ブラウズ

React Query 数据库插件:与容器化技术的深度集成

React Query データベース プラグイン: コンテナ化テクノロジとの緊密な統合、特定のコード サンプルが必要です

はじめに:
フロントエンド開発の継続的な開発により、データ管理とステータス管理が非常に重要になります。 React Query は、データの取得、キャッシュ、変更、その他のタスクの処理に役立つ強力なデータ管理ツールです。ただし、実際のプロジェクトでは、永続化のためにデータをデータベースに保存する必要があることがよくあります。

この記事では、React Query データベース プラグインを使用してコンテナ化テクノロジーとの緊密な統合を実現する方法を紹介します。例として、Docker コンテナーと MongoDB データベースを使用します。

ステップ 1: Docker コンテナを作成する
まず、MongoDB データベースを実行するための Docker コンテナを作成する必要があります。次のコマンドを使用して MongoDB コンテナを起動できます:

docker run -d -p 27017:27017 --name mongodb_container mongo

上記のコマンドでは、公式 MongoDB イメージに基づいて mongodb_container という名前のコンテナを作成し、コンテナの 27017 ポートをホストの 27017 ポートにマッピングしました。

ステップ 2: React Query データベース プラグインをインストールする
プロジェクト ディレクトリで、次のコマンドを使用して React Query データベース プラグインをインストールします:

npm install react-query react-query-db-plugin

ステップ 3: 構成データベース接続
プロジェクト内データベース オブジェクトのルート ディレクトリに db.js という名前のファイルを作成し、MongoDB アドレスを

http://localhost:27017

として指定します。 。 ステップ 4: コンポーネントでデータベース プラグインを使用するこれで、React コンポーネントで React Query データベース プラグインを使用できるようになります。簡単な例を次に示します。

import { createDb } from 'react-query-db-plugin';

const options = { endpoint: 'http://localhost:27017' };
export const db = createDb(options);

上記のコードでは、

useQuery
フックを使用して

todos

コレクション内のデータを取得し、useMutation# を使用します。 ## フックを使用して新しい Todo を作成します。 結論: React Query データベース プラグインを使用すると、React Query の機能を MongoDB データベースと簡単に統合できます。この記事では、例として Docker コンテナーと MongoDB データベースを使用する方法を示し、緊密な統合を実現するための具体的なコード例を示します。この記事が React Query データベース プラグインの理解と使用に役立つことを願っています。

以上がReact Query データベース プラグイン: コンテナ化テクノロジーとの緊密な統合の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。